A series of exhibitions and events took place in the summer of 2024 on a specially-designed pontoon on the river. As part of the project, field recordist\u00a0<a href=\"https:\/\/cronica.bandcamp.com\/album\/loop-and-again\">Matilde Meireles<\/a>\u00a0explored the sound of the river, its surroundings, and its wildlife.\u00a0<em>Four Tales<\/em>\u00a0gives us four perspectives: \u201cOne\u201d places the river in a global context alongside recordings of England\u2019s River Avon, Portugal\u2019s River Tejo, Spain\u2019s River Tambre, the Mediterranean Sea, and a storm in Mozambique. \u201cTwo\u201d takes us between two points on the river, ducking below the surface and incorporating its metal structures and nearby electromagnetic interference. \u201cThree\u201d is a survey of the nearby wildlife in which all local species are named in a voiceover, but only some are heard in the recording, highlighting how field recording only ever gives a partial rendering of its location. And finally, \u201cFour\u201d is taken from a live performance on the DRIFT pontoon itself, featuring Meireles playing alongside percussion and tromba marina.
